LETTER FROM THE PRESIDENT

Dear Colleagues and Friends, I hope you are well and that you had a good start to the year. 2025 was a great year for the ECFS with the Basic Science Conference in Lido di Camaiore, the Annual Conference in Milan, and many meetings of Working Groups and Special Interest Groups. There will be ECFS Board elections in 2026: Dorota Sands and Carsten Schwarz will complete their second term in June, and Carlos Farinha is stepping down to take the reins of the Journal of Cystic Fibrosis. I encourage you to consider your own nomination or to nominate a member you believe would benefit the ECFS community. Memberships for 2026 are now open. Planning for the 21st Basic Science Conference in Malta and the 49th European CF Conference in Lisbon is well underway, and registration for Lisbon is now open. We have received a fantastic number of abstract submissions — thank you to everyone who contributed. The ECFS Award, the Gerd Döring Award and the AHP Outstanding Contribution Award will again be presented at the June conference — please send in your nominations. The European Post-Doctoral 3-year Research Fellowship also continues this year, with six applications currently under review. Best wishes, Jane Davies

2026 ECFS Board elections

Three Board positions open. Dorota Sands and Carsten Schwarz complete their second terms; Carlos Farinha steps down to lead the Journal of Cystic Fibrosis. Nominations close 3 April 2026 — submit a personal statement, candidate agreement and CV to christine.dubois@ecfs.eu.

Call for nominations: ECFS Awards

Nominations open for the ECFS Award, the Gerd Döring Award and the AHP Outstanding Contribution Award, to be presented at the 49th Conference in Lisbon.

Nursing SIG awards (deadline 20 April 2026)

The Nursing Special Interest Group is funding two awards: the Nursing Innovation and Research Award, and NSIG Travel Grants.

Post-Doctoral Research Fellowship

The ECFS Post-Doctoral 3-year Research Fellowship continues in 2026. Six applications are under review; the awardee will be announced at the June conference in Lisbon.

New ECFSPR website live

The new ECFS Patient Registry site is live at https://pr.ecfs.eu/.

Winter Meetings in Brussels

The ECFS Board, Standards of Care, Clinical Trials Network and Patient Registry Steering Committees met in Brussels at the end of January for their annual winter meetings.
